Output 5940dd473510a83fe3886741572d211d4a1f5e7d6427845c86103cbe1691ce89:0

value
53841
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22f0a99b2e7a78e94efd0fc8cfb3f45a4db01246 OP_EQUAL
address
34smCbFRtX3jcEWGH9tSFET4k6BrUxqFm9
transaction
5940dd473510a83fe3886741572d211d4a1f5e7d6427845c86103cbe1691ce89
confirmations
283314
spent
true